Pi, the ratio of a circle’s circumference to its diameter, is celebrated globally every year on March 14.

University of North Texas Professor of Mathematics John Quintanilla is available to discuss the history of Pi and its resurgence in pop culture. Quintanilla can be reached at John.Quintanilla@unt.edu or at 940-565-4043.
